About the Role

The role entails providing Fraud and Financial Crime related advice relating to the AML/CTF, Sanctions, Trade Finance, ABC, Anti-Tax Evasion Facilitation Fraud, and Modern Slavery Risk Pillars (collectively known as Financial Crime Compliance Risk Pillars). The role will also entail performing periodic testing and quality assurance (QA) reviews on the Anti-Money Laundering (AML), Sanctions, Counter Terrorism Financing (CTF) and Anti-Bribery and Corruption (ABC) specialisms within the Financial Crime Team (FCT).

Responsibilities

  • Support AML/CTF, Sanctions, Trade Finance and ABC, ATEF, Fraud & MS&HT, QA Programme Leads with the day-to-day transaction advisory work, policy, and procedure review, first line of defence (FLOD) and second line of defence (SLOD) training set-up.
  • Actimize and Pelican OFAC sanctions screening.
  • Perform Quality Assurance testing in line with the requirements of applicable procedures.
  • Compile management information, horizon scanning duties, mailbox and query management, and general team administration.
  • Support in the implementation of UK AML/CTF, Sanctions, ABC, ATEF and Fraud legislation, regulation, and industry guidance across Commerzbank London Branch.
  • Support the Financial Crime QA lead with the QA of the underlying controls and make risk‑based determinations on whether the underlying activities subject to the QA is in line with relevant policies and provide written justification for QA conclusion.
  • Ensure that QA results and findings are properly documented and escalated and that related remedial actions are monitored and adequately implemented.
  • Provide input into drafting and maintenance of AML/Sanctions local policies and procedures as required.
  • Support the programme leads deliver the following annual tasks:
  • Annual Compliance Risk Assessments
  • Annual Money Laundering Reporting Officer (MLRO) and REP-CRIM Report
  • Global Tax Havens & Offshore Financial Centres List Review
  • Audit and 2LOD Compliance Review or Quality Assurance Queries
  • Triage incoming queries in team mailboxes in a timely manner and support with the day-to-day tracking of FLOD and SLOD queries.
  • Track progress and milestones in team projects, through minute taking, deck preparation and research as required.
  • Proactively keep abreast of changes to regulatory and legislative rules and principles, by attending conferences, seminars, and training courses (where possible) and provide summary reports of learning by way of cross‑training.
  • Support Sanctions Lead in 2LOD Actimize and Pelican OFAC sanctions screening.
  • Support in the preparation of Financial Crime Compliance (FCC) metrics and reporting for management packs and committees.

Qualifications

Strong knowledge of Financial Crime, legal and regulatory environment in relation to Corporate and Investment Banking. Excellent understanding of industry guidance, such as Joint Money Laundering Steering Group (JMLSG). Strong understanding of banking products, complex transactions, industry standards, and financial crime regulatory environment.

Required Skills

  • Experience in assessing customer and transaction risk from a Financial Crime perspective and identifying suitable risk mitigation measures.
  • Experience in providing advice/guidance to the FLOD on Financial Crime legal and regulatory requirements.
  • Good understanding of AML/CTF, Sanctions, Trade Finance, Fraud and Bribery and Corruption laws across Europe.
  • Experience in assurance testing of Financial Crime controls.
  • Excellent analytical and critical thinking skills.
  • Strong PowerPoint, Excel and researching skills are required.
  • Experience in drafting bank-wide communication and minute‑taking.
  • The individual must be able to work under pressure, must be highly proactive, agile and can self‑prioritise their workload.

Key Requirements

  • Experience working within Financial Crime Compliance department.
  • Professional qualification in AML/Financial Crime (ICA, ACAMS or equivalent) is desirable.
  • Current right to work in the UK.
